I dunno if implosion is worse or suffering trapped until death:

The submersible that went missing on its way to the wreck of the Titanic may have imploded and collapsed into pieces, an expert has told Sky News.

Dr David Gallo, who describes the Titan's pilot, Paul-Henri Nargeolet, as his "best friend", said the timeline suggests something happened "mid-water".

Contact with the vessel was reportedly lost about an hour and 45 minutes after it submerged on Sunday.

But Dr Gallo, a senior adviser with RMS Titanic Inc, noted it takes about two hours to reach the wreck.

"If they weren't there (at the wreck) that means something had to happen mid-water that caused them to lose power or radio communications," he said.

The worst case scenario is "probably a collapse - a catastrophic implosion of the sub itself which would be horrific", Dr Gallo said.

"There's no coming back from that. I would have to say that has got to be the number one option here - which is unpleasant to think about.

"I don't know how else you can disappear that quickly."
